Nagyelma n. gen. is erected for the northern Vietnamese Ennea aliena Bavay and Dautzenberg, 1912. The most closely related genus is probably Elma H. Adams, 1866, which also has a high-spired shell but differs from the new genus in the absence of a parietal tooth, the pointed-ovoid shell shape, and the penial sheath, which covers only half of the penis.

A new genus of Gyponini, Sakakibarana gen. nov., is proposed and its type species S. amazonica sp. nov. is described and illustrated based on specimens from the Amazon Rainforest of Northern Brazil (states of Amazonas and Pará) and French Guiana. The new genus can be distinguished from other members of the Gyponini by the following morphological features: robust body, short crown, crown and face transition distinct and subfoliaceous, pronotum strongly declivous, male pygofer with caudal process, and aedeagus with dorsal apodemes with a pair of processes. A discussion comparing the new genus with the related genus Tenuacia DeLong, 1977 is provided.

AbstractThe Oriental genus Baptista Distant is redescribed and compared with other genera of Old World Microveliinae. The type-species, B. gesiroi Distant, hitherto only known from the type specimens (from Burma), is redescribed and recorded from Thailand. Three new speeies are described: B. femoralis sp. n. (Thailand, West Malaysia), B. digitata sp. n. (Thailand), and B. angulata sp. n. (southern India). These species all live in very cryptic and secluded habitats, like wet litter, small watery holes in rocks, or small cavities under turf along streams. The males of the new species exhibit a remarkable polymorphism in the structure of fore Iegs and pregenital abdomen. A closely related genus, Lathriovelia gen. n., is described with two species, L. capitata sp. n. and L. collaris sp. n., both from West Malaysia. This genus has a head structure which is quite unique within the subfamily.

A new Oriental stegelytrine leafhopper genus, Wyuchiva, and two new species, Wyuchiva elegantula (type species) from Thailand and Wyuchiva menglaensis from China, are described and illustrated. The taxonomic position of the new genus is discussed and phylogenetic remarks on this and a related genus, Temburocera Webb, 1999, are given.

AbstractA new rhabditid nematode, Sclerorhabditis tridentatus gen. n., sp. n. is described and illustrated. The body is small, less than 0.5 mm, and has an unusual labial and cephalic organisation. The dorsal and ventral lips have strongly sclerotised tridentate structures with the free ends of the forks directed towards the stoma, and the anterior margins of the lateral lips are sclerotised. An unusual feature of this species is the contour of the cephalic border that has axillae-like structures on the lateral sides. The stoma is wide and lacks a glottoid apparatus. The females are amphidelphic with reflexed ovaries and elongate conoid tails. Males were not found. The new genus resembles Diploscapter and the related genus Carinoscapter in having membranous lateral lips, absence of glottoid apparatus and amphidelphic reproductive system, but is clearly distinguishable by the shape and orientation of the sclerotisation of the dorsal and ventral lips and by the presence of a cephalic border.

AbstractThe pollen-beetle Sebastiangethes anthystrixoides, n.gen., n.sp. from northern South Africa is described. The taxonomic position of Sebastiangethes, the related genus Anthystrix Kirejtshuk, 1981, as well as a relatively large assemblage of partially undescribed allied African taxa is discussed in the context of the Oriental genus Cyclogethes Kirejtshuk, 1979. An informal taxonomic assemblage named “Anthystrix-complex of genera” is here introduced. The previously unknown larval host-plants of African members of this “Anthystrix-complex of genera” are identified as dioecious trees belonging to Asteraceae within the tribe Tarchonantheae (genera Tarchonanthus and Brachylaena). Concepts of the generic and subgeneric classification of the subfamily Meligethinae also are discussed.

A new genus, Desserobdella, is described to accommodate the leech Clepsine picta Verrill, 1872 which feeds exclusively on amphibians of northern and central North America. This leech belongs to the subfamily Glossiphoniinae and therefore deposits cocoons directly onto the substrate. The genus Desserobdella n.gen. has the following diagnostic characteristics: (i) two pairs of coalesced eyes; (ii) one pair of diffuse salivary glands; and (iii) a single pair of saccular mycetomes containing prokaryotic endosymbionts. Members of the new genus are distinguished from species of the closely related genus Placobdella Blanchard, 1893 on the basis of their salivary gland structure; Placobdella species have two pairs of compact salivary glands versus the single pair of diffuse salivary glands of the genus Desserobdella n.gen. Congenitors of the new genus are Desserobdella cryptobranchii (Johnson and Klemm, 1977) n.comb., Desserobdella michiganensis (Sawyer, 1972) n.comb., and Desserobdella phalera (Graf, 1899) Jones and Woo, 1990. Desserobdella picta n.gen. et comb. exhibited a stereotypical sequence of feeding behaviours on Rana catesbeiana tadpoles which involved picking at the site of proboscis insertion prior to probing, probing, and finally blood-feeding with the posterior sucker released.

A new species of the family Brachychthoniidae (Acari: Oribatida), Arcochthonius roynortoni n. sp., found on the summit of the Festkogel mountain (3030 m a.s.l.) in the Central Alps (Obergurgl, Tyrol, Austria), is described and illustrated, based on adults. Arcochthonius n. gen. is proposed for this species. The relationships to the closely related genus Synchthonius Hammen, 1952 and other genera of Brachychthoniidae are discussed. The new species is unique among Brachychthoniidae in having arched ridge-like sculpturing on thickened anterior edges of medial and posterior notogastral sclerites, and differs by a combination of morphological character states. Some notes on ecology and biology are given.

This paper presents the results of a study that was largely initiated to describe a genus and species of weevil damaging macadamia fruits in plantations in New South Wales and Queensland, Australia. This taxon is described as Kuschelorhynchus macadamiae gen. et sp. n., the genus named in honour of the late Guillermo (Willy) Kuschel (1918–2017). The related genus Menechirus Hartmann is also revised, resulting in the description of three new species, M. howdenae sp. n., M. parryi sp. n. and M. mundus sp. n. The other genera of the small Australian weevil tribe Cryptoplini, Cryptoplus Erichson, Haplonyx Schoenherr, Sigastus Pascoe and Zeopus Pascoe, are diagnosed and their host associations summarised, and a revised diagnosis of the tribe Cryptoplini is presented, together with a key to its six genera. The extraordinary aedeagus of Cryptoplini, featuring a tectal plate as is characteristic of more primitive weevils, is discussed and illustrated.

Malajczukia, a new genus of truffle-like fungi, is described along with six new species (M. amicorum, M. fusispora, M. karrialis, M. spumoidea, M. tropica and M. viridigleba) and two new combinations (M. ingratissima and M. novae-zelandiae). Malajczukia has the central glebal core separated from the peridial endocutis by radiate rows of narrow locules instead of by the capillitium and powdery spore mass that characterise the closely related genus Mesophellia. Puparia, immatures and adults of a new whitefly genus and species, Himalayaleyrodes sarcococcae Dubey are described from the Western Himalaya, India. The new species was found feeding on leaves as well as on green stems of Sarcococca saligna (D. Don) Muell. Biological information, habitus, line arts, photomicrographs of holotype and Scanning Electron Microscope (SEM) images are given for this new taxon. Also, we discuss similarities and dissimilarities of puparia of the new genus with its closely related genus Bemisia Quaintance & Baker. Feeding behaviour is discussed.
